You can buy a cheap plastic one from the Dollar store and put it on. I have friends that do this every cruise. They just simply replace the old one when they depart. Of course they have asked the stateroom attendant to make sure it would be OK.....Never a problem.

 

I have also placed my shampoo bottles on the bottom of the curtin when at a hotel and that seemed to have worked as well. But on our next cruise I am buying the plastic!

Bring some plastic clothes pins with you and put them at the bottom of curtain. Works great.

That's what I have always done and it worked until we cruised on the Coral princess last month. the tubs were so narrow that the curtain stuck to you no matter what. Next time, I am taking something heavier, like one of those clipper magnets that you can put on your fridge to hold notes.

I leave the curtain open. It's a small shower anyway, and there's a drain right there next to the shower. The floor doesn't get very wet if you are careful. If it does I mop it up with the floor towel and hang it up on the shower line. The cabin steward always just gives me another one, and since I hang up our bath towels to use at least twice, I really don't feel like I'm wasting a towel or anything.
